Three men arrested in Protea Glen for possession of unlicensed firearm and ammunition

The suspects failed to explain where they got the firearm and were arrested.

Three men between the ages of 21 and 35 years old were arrested for possession of unlicensed firearm and ammunition on Impala Road in Protea Glen Ext 1 on Saturday afternoon.

The police were patrolling when they saw a Toyota Quantum passing red robots at a high speed.

The police chased and managed to catch the vehicle which had four male occupants. The vehicle stopped and the men jumped out and ran away. The police gave chase and managed to apprehend three men.

They went back to the vehicle and searched inside. They found a firearm hidden under the seat.

The firearm was a revolver loaded with six live ammunition and the serial number had been erased. The suspects failed to explain where they got the firearm and were arrested.

“An investigation is underway to search for the fourth suspect and to also link the firearm to any other crimes committed.
